    The hairdryer comes in the box shown above, inside you get the obvious dryer with instruction booklet and two attachments. This hairdryer is apparently infused with Argon Oil, it's meant to have a range of benefits and helps to prevent moisture loss in whatever weather. Argon oil is infused into the nozzle and the grill, when the hairdryer is switched on and has an airflow over the grille, the nano particles of Argon oil will fly out and coat your hair , protecting it from damage, It's obviously invisible to the naked eye but it gives the same effect as a ceramic plated straightener.




    It has a AC 2400 wattage which makes for a very powerful blow dry for fast, sleek results. It's designed to protect your hair from the element of heat by holding an ionic generator and variable temperatures to adapt to specific hair needs for the best control possible. There are 2 speed settings and 4 temperature settings, buttons also include a cold shot. Hairdryer filter is removable for an easy clean and the length of the cord is 3 meters. The two attachments in the box ( shown above ) are a concentration nozzle which is used for controlled hair styling and sock diffuser to blow dry curly hair without frizzing or flattening.     I don't have curly hair myself, but my little sisters is naturally poodle like. I decided i would try it out on her hair to give you guys a thorough review. So, you attach the diffusing sock over the end of the dryer and blow dry curly hair as normal. It's important to use the dryer on a low heat, a high heat could cause damage to the fabric and ruin the finished look. It really does work well, i managed to blow dry her hair with much needed volume and each curl was beautifully defined and frizz free. I didn't use any additional products, i'm really impressed with the results and think the argon oil technology could have played a part here. 
    The sock diffuser itself is flimsy, the foam it's made from isn't very thick and i can imagine it breaking, burning or ripping if used every day. I can't imagine it having a long life span, however, i will keep you all updated and report back when it breaks!
